A Sim with the Materialist trait believes money can buy happiness and becomes happier the more money spent on buy mode objects.

Creating a Materialistic Sim
Complementary Traits
Any trait will work well with the Materialistic trait. The Frugal rewards trait will reduce the amount of bills the Sim will have to pay by 25%. This trait is good for a Sim that will be purchasing a lot of items.
Conflicting Traits
There are no conflicting traits.
Aspirations
The perfect aspiration for a Sim with the materialistic trait is:
- Manson Baron
This is because the aspiration focuses on purchasing items. Also, when Sims complete the aspiration, they get rewarded for spending money.
The worst aspiration for a Sim that is materialistic is the Fabulously Wealthy aspiration. This aspiration focuses on saving money and building up the household funds rather than spending money.
Careers
The perfect career choice for a Sim that is Materialistic is Business. Materialistic Sims gain career performance twice as fast as other Sims.
Skills
Any skill would benefit from the Sim having a materialistic trait. The Happy Moodlet the trait provides gives you a quick way to get to the Very state of any emotion just by buying items in build mode.
Mischief Skill
- Sims with the trait are 10% more likely to have success when sending spam money requests.
Materialistic Trait Description
The official description from the trait states:
These Sims can Admire and Brag about Possessions and become Sad when they haven’t purchased a new item for a period of time.
When you first perform an action with a materialistic Sim you get a notification that more insight on the trait. It reads:
[Sim’s Name] is Materialistic. Materialistic Sims need to buy new things and enjoy admiring and discussing their belongings.
Admire Possessions
Sims with the Materialistic trait are able to admire any new objects they purchase. The strength of the Moodlet from admiring the items depends on how much the items cost. Sims can only use this interaction on objects when there is no Moodlet present. The Moodlets for this trait are very powerful.
Brag about Possessions
Sims can brag about their possessions to other Sims. This social will provide a bump to the social need as well as to the relationship bar. It is a great way to discover if a Sim is also materialistic.
Sad When New Item Not Purchased
Although the description states the Sim will receive a sad Moodlet. The Sim actually receives a tense Moodlet.

Moodlets
The Materialistic Sim can get very powerful Moodlets depending on the cost of the item.
Moodlet | Description |
---|---|
Happy +1 4 hours Less than 250 Simoleans | I Love Things! There’s a certain special joy in basking in the newness of one’s recent purchases. |
Happy +2 4 hours Between 250 and 500 Simoleans | I Love Things! There’s a certain special joy in basking in the newness of one’s recent purchases.I Love Things! |
Happy +3 4 hours More than 500 Simoleans | I Love Things! There’s a certain special joy in basking in the newness of one’s recent purchases. |
Tense +1 2 hours | Stale Surroundings Materialistic Sims get a little tense if they haven’t admired something they just bought recently. |
Whims
The whims for this trait are what someone would expect a materialistic Sim to have.
Whim | Points |
---|---|
Buy an Object Worth [1000 or greater] | 50 |
Buy an Object Worth [500 or greater] | 50 |
Admire Possessions | 25 |
Brag about Possessions | 10 |
